MINUTES — Management Meeting, Heads of Department

Present: M. Torvell (chair), R. Queshi, A. Lindqvist.

Warranty costs on the Fenwick HX pump line are running 38% over forecast, driven by seal failures in units built at the Dornley plant. Quality will complete a root-cause review within two weeks; Finance will model accrual adjustments. Supplier recovery options are being assessed. The chair noted the strategic implications, summarised beneath.

management briefing: Headcount on the Belix team goes from 60 to 93 by the end of November. Gross margin on Belix came in at 23 percent against a plan of 47 percent.

Plugins
// emitting adjustments outside this window will be deferred to the next
// cycle, not dropped. Do not assume real-time consistency; reconciliation
// is eventually consistent by design. Changing this value requires a
// compatibility review with the warehouse adapters. The reference build
// this contract was validated against is listed below.

build token for tawif-bahip: htk31_68bba16e1afabfef4ecc69408c06f16

All — a summary for our incoming director ahead of her first week. We are ending the contract with Bravik Freight at year-end and moving national distribution to Lindqvart Carriers. Drivers: repeated missed delivery windows, rising per-pallet rates, and poor cold-chain compliance at the Ferndale hub. Lindqvart's trial run achieved 98% on-time performance over eight weeks. Transition costs are within the approved envelope; no service interruption is expected. The commercial rationale, which remains confidential, is set out directly below.

board note of yahig-yahif: Silmirox Works plans to raise the Aldius list price by 18.5 percent in January. The steering committee signed off on a budget of $141.9 million for Project Tamix. The renewal with Eliysek Logistics closes at $114.1 million a year, 18.9 percent below the last contract. Project Gordor slips by a full year because of the supplier delay.

Handing over the Bramblewick consent banner rollout. The banner ships enabled on all tenants as of this week; plugin authors should stop calling the legacy opt-in hook, which is now a no-op. Regional variants are resolved server-side, so plugins only need to respect the consent state object passed at init. For local testing against the staging gateway, point your plugin harness at the values below.

service settings:
FRAMIR_LOG_LEVEL=debug
FRAMIR_METRICS_HOST=metrics.framir.tolvaqcorp.corp
FRAMIR_POOL_SIZE=16